Mel Gibson must be thankful that California is a no-fault divorce state.

[Albert L. Ortega / PR Photos]
Robyn Gibson filed for divorce on April 13. Now, TMZ confirms that Mel’s girlfriend, Oksana Grigorieva, is pregant with his child and in her second trimester. This won’t affect how Mel and Robyn split up their estimated $900 million estate under California’s divorce laws, but maybe Mel should be worried about them Catholic laws…

Sometimes What Women Want is divorce!

[David Gabber / PR Photos]
Mel Gibson’s wife of 28 years, Robyn Gibson, filed for divorce, citing “irreconcilable differences.” Without a pre-nup, community property rules in California may require the couple to split their estimated $900 million fortune. Now, that’s Payback!

TMZ has published a report by the Office of Independent Review concluding that three L.A. County Sheriff’s Department employees gave preferential treatment to Mel Gibson during his DUI arrest last July.
Um, duh! Is anyone shocked?
Actually, what’s shocking is that the same report found that there was no preferential treatment involved in Paris Hilton’s arrest for driving on a suspended license while on probation.
